School Holiday Activities in Auckland
New Zealand schools have four terms with two-week breaks between each, plus a six-week summer holiday in January-February. That’s roughly 12 weeks a year to fill. Here’s how Auckland families make the most of every holiday period.

🏊 Holiday Programmes (Structured)
Holiday programmes are supervised, activity-based childcare that run during school holidays — ideal for working parents or children who need structured socialisation.
Auckland Council Recreation Centres
SubsidisedThe most affordable option. Programmes at leisure centres across the city covering swimming, sports, crafts, and outdoor activities. Book weeks ahead — they fill fast. Check each centre's programme directly via the council website.
YMCA Holiday Programmes
Mid-rangeWell-run programmes with a mix of sport, art, and day trips. Multiple Auckland locations. Community service card holders receive a discount. Ages 5–14.
Private Sports Academies
PaidTennis, swimming, football, and gymnastics academies run school holiday intensive programmes. Great for building skills. Costs vary significantly — expect $150–$350 per week.
Coding & STEM Camps
PaidProviders like Code Camp and 3P Learning run school holiday coding workshops in Auckland. Ages 7+. Good for tech-curious kids. Half-day and full-day options available.
🗺️ Best Day Trips from Auckland
Waiheke Island
35 min ferryTake the Fullers ferry from the CBD. Waiheke has excellent beaches, wineries (for the adults), and bike hire. The ferry ride itself is an event for young kids. Pack a picnic and spend the day.
Waitomo Glowworm Caves
2.5 hr driveA magical underground experience for ages 5+. The glowworm grotto boat tour is unforgettable. Allow a full day and consider adding the Hobbiton Movie Set nearby (additional cost).
Matakana & Omaha Beach
1 hr driveA lovely combination — morning at the Matakana farmers market, afternoon at Omaha Beach (calm and family-friendly). A great summer holiday day trip.
Coromandel Peninsula
2.5 hr driveCathedral Cove walk, Hot Water Beach, and small-town charm. Best for ages 6+ who can manage the Cathedral Cove walk. Check tide times for Hot Water Beach digging.
🆓 Free Holiday Activities in Auckland
- ✓Auckland Libraries — free school holiday craft and reading programmes (check branch schedules)
- ✓Auckland War Memorial Museum — free for residents; school holiday themed events
- ✓Auckland Art Gallery — free permanent collection; holiday workshops (some free)
- ✓Auckland Botanic Gardens — always free entry; special holiday events often free
- ✓Ambury Farm Park — free farm animal access; great for under-fives
- ✓Auckland Council beach and pool programmes — subsidised swimming lessons during holidays
📌 Planning Tips
- • Book holiday programmes 4–6 weeks ahead — Auckland spots fill quickly
- • Council subsidies apply at leisure centre programmes — bring Community Services Card if eligible
- • Mix structured and unstructured days — kids need downtime too
- • Check weather 2–3 days ahead and have a rainy day plan ready
